自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(34)
  • 资源 (2)
  • 问答 (6)
  • 收藏
  • 关注

翻译 JAVA读取 txt文件内容

public String viewWord() {String filePath = "E:/1111.txt";BufferedReader br = null;List lines = new LinkedList();try {br = new BufferedReader(new InputStreamReader(new FileInputStream(filePa

2016-05-12 10:10:30 571

原创 Oracle default 函数记录(sys_guid......)

Oracle本身定义的函数如下(实践过!!!)1、SYS_GUID:获取的是 数据库中唯一的主键2、SYSDATE:获取的是 插入数据时 的时间3、

2016-04-26 11:26:21 3120

原创 MySQL 登录报错 1045

1045 access denied for 'system'@'localhost' (using password:YES)今天用 navicat premium软件登录mysql数据库的时候遇到上面的这个问题。在网上找了很多发现都是让我重置密码,然后找了个mysql的教程看了下,发现有时候的情况并不用重置密码解决。我登录报错的原因是因为 我将登录帐号写错了,mysql有默

2016-04-11 11:25:56 687

原创 Oracle insert语句执行之后返回插入数据的sys_guid()

DECLARE seq_id tb_ysgl_ysbz.ysbzid%TYPE;begininsert into tb_ysgl_ysbz (yskmid) values(seq_ysbz.nextval) returning ysbzid into seq_id;COMMIT;DBMS_OUTPUT.PUT_LINE('INSERT: ' || seq_id); end;

2016-03-11 17:24:00 5960

原创 js的三种方法类型

1、js的三种方法类型?1.1、对象方法:如果类生成了一个实例,那么该实例就可以使用该方法function Person(name){this.name = name;this.msgConsole = function(){console.log("对象方法");} }1.2、类方法:无需通过生成实例而可以直接使用方法function Person(nam

2015-12-30 13:30:15 533

原创 Oracle 报错全记录

Q1:java.sql.SQLException: 索引中丢失 IN 或 OUT 参数:: 6A1:你的sql语句绑定参数的个数与实际给的值个数不一致。比如sql中有1处绑定了变量,但实际给了两个值Q2:无效的列索引A2:说明你select的列名的问题。Q3:ORA-01008: 并非所有变量都已绑定A3:有参数,没有给值

2015-12-29 09:42:51 605

转载 普通方法验证 邮箱正确性

普通方法验证Email正确性public static boolean validateEmail(String text){    int atIndex = text.indexOf('@');    int dotLastIndex = text.lastIndexOf('.');           //必须含有@和.    if (atIndex   

2015-11-29 13:13:24 857

原创 js 操作字符串的n个方法

总结了很多js操作字符串的方法。以上方法皆经过本人亲测,如需源码,请留言邮箱。

2015-09-01 16:51:41 909 1

原创 Spring 入门案例1

spring快速入门案例?1、Struts是一个web框架,主要接管的是jsp和actionHibernate是一个orm框架,是做对象关系映射,用于持久层。Spring是一个容器框架,可以接管并维护所有的bean。 2、Spring是什么?   Spring可以用DI和IOC去解释。   DI(dependency injection) 依赖注入。   IOC(i

2015-08-23 20:58:34 370

原创 序列化和序列话反 入门案例

1、序列化和反序列化分别是什么?2、序列化和反序列化分别有什么意义?3、序列化和反序列化怎么用?1、序列化是将java对象转换成字节文件的过程;反序列化是将字节文件转换成java对象的过程。2、序列化是为了将内存中的文件永久保存;      序列化是为了将文件进行网络交换。3、下面是一个 序列化和反序列化的案例package main

2015-08-15 15:28:21 576

原创 基于上一篇文章的解压文件原理

String handleStr = "A4BC3D3E2F3";StringBuffer sb = new StringBuffer();for(int i =0; i String sbStr = handleStr.substring(i,i+1);String getLetter = "";boolean bl = sbStr.matches("[0-9]");

2015-08-11 21:55:59 668

原创 压缩文件最基本原理——map实现

文件压缩的最基本原理:例:将字符串:String str = "AAAAABBBBCCCCDDDEEEFFFF"; 算法压缩为:A5B4C4D3E3F4package main; import java.util.*; public class Test {    public static void main(String[]args) {      

2015-08-09 22:47:07 596

原创 classLoader初探(不知对否,欢迎指正,还要研究)

java的类加载机制(jvm规范)是委托模型,简单的说,如果一个类加载器想要加载一个类,首先它会委托给它的parent去加载,如果它的所有parent都没有成功的加载那么它才会自己亲自来,有点儿像儿子使唤老子的感觉。。jvm也拼爹啊,,,,,在jvm中默认有三类loaer,bootstrap,ext,app,其中boot最大是爷爷,app最小是孙子,ext中间是爹。它们有权限访问的clas

2015-08-06 14:11:46 373

原创 根据海子blog经过手动验证思考的 final关键字总结

final关键字     (修饰常量、变量、方法、类)1、final修饰类通过以上可以得知,final修饰的类不可以被继承,既然类都不能被继承方法肯定也不能被重写(所以:其实final类中的方法被隐式的转换为final的方法)。前提:final类的使用前提是这个类绝不可能被继承。意义:final类的好处是这个类中的方法不会被重写,十分的安全。2、final修饰方法

2015-08-06 13:54:21 617

原创 Spring MVC 后台获取前台form参数值(requestparam)

Spring MVC 获取前台参数值得java代码:@RequestMapping(value = "/loginCheck")public String loginCheck(@RequestParam("username") String username,@RequestParam("password") String password) {U

2015-07-13 09:22:41 5673

原创 jsp关于 “注释”、“编码”

指定页面用什么编码格式在jsp页面中  //   /**/ 都不能有效的注释掉代码,在页面上还是有显示。我今天写了一个document.location.href="xxx.jsp";无论是 // 注释  还是/**/都会执行其中的代码只有才能完全注释

2015-06-03 16:45:21 585

原创 C# Winform 关于97-2003 和 2007 两个版本的excel 的 数据连接声明

//2003(Microsoft.Jet.Oledb.4.0)string strConn = string.Format("Provider=Microsoft.Jet.OLEDB.4.0;Data Source={0};Extended Properties='Excel 8.0;HDR=Yes;IMEX=1;'", excelFilePath);//2007(Microsoft.

2015-05-22 15:46:15 1367

原创 C# 去除数组中的 null

tableHeadNameArr = (from str in tableHeadNameArr where str != null select str).ToArray();

2015-05-15 14:08:27 5397 1

原创 html——radio和checkbox

在抗旨 radio和checkbox时 发现通过  单击事件控制radio可用不可用,但是后来测试时偶然发现居然还有 双击事件。今台南终于找到办法,不采用  onclick这类事件,而采用onchang事件就能解决bug

2015-04-15 09:31:22 466

原创 关于js 传参使用——转义字符

var infoTemplate = new esri.InfoTemplate("线索内容","问题发生地:"+address+"  问题摘要:"+content+"  \""+yw_guid+"\")'>详情");如果不使用转义字符,则会直接将yw_guid的值作为参数,接下来调用方法的时候会报错:未定义(将yw_guid的值读出来报错)

2015-04-13 15:19:52 2463

原创 java 代码规则与规范

规则:1、严格区分大小写2、取名禁用Java本身关键字3、取名不能以数字开头4、取名中间不能有空格规范:1、包名全部小写——例如:com.klpst.n2、类名 每个单词首字母大写——例如:PrAction3、变量名  第一个单词首字母小写,其余首字母大写——例如:StringuserName4、常量名 每个单词全部大写 单词与单词之间用 _ 连接—

2015-04-01 09:35:40 445

原创 oracle like + 占位符 问题

String sql  = select t.* from t1 where t.state = ? and upper(t.name) like ?queryList = query(sql, YW, new Object[]{state, "%"+keyword+"%"});用占位符时注意:oracle会自动加上 ' '

2015-04-01 09:11:57 6042

原创 xmlHttp.open xmlHttp.responseText讨论

例子:function report(geometry){var wktGet = myGeometryToWKT(geometry);   if (window.XMLHttpRequest) {      xmlHttp = new XMLHttpRequest();                  //FireFox、Opera等浏览器支持的创建方式   } else {

2015-03-29 19:36:25 620

原创 dhtmlx.confirm 不执行

if("true" == myData){            dhtmlx.confirm({type:"confirm-warning",text:"任务已下发",ok:"确认", cancel:"返回"            });            w1.close();            document.location.reloa

2015-03-29 18:14:56 862

原创 dhtml window悬浮grid 初始化时出现边框

原因是设置了   margin-left: 400px;margin-top:110px;去掉即可

2015-03-28 18:10:59 634

原创 对oracle select语句的理解

今天测试了一下select语句,目的就是弄清楚多表查询的原理是什么xfdjb 有110条数据,xc_xzqh有790条数据select xx.yw_guid, x.rowid from xc_xzqh x,xfdjb xx  查询出来有86900条数据且以xx.yw_guid为一个分界点原因是:数据库采用了笛卡尔积的算法

2015-03-17 11:03:50 433

转载 CSS控制文字垂直排列

原址:http://www.mianfeimoban.com/div_css_tx/6724.htmlcss控制div层里面的文字竖排竖行垂直排列#shuhang {Text-align: left;width: 100px;writing-mode: tb-rl;}-->在dreamweaver中通过css控

2015-03-02 15:55:33 6902

原创 对Oracle函数的整理 count substr

oracle count sum 不是group by表达式 decode列转行

2015-02-26 14:55:05 982

原创 dhtmlx的chart开发整理

String path = request.getContextPath();String basePath = request.getScheme() + "://" + request.getServerName() + ":" + request.getServerPort() + path + "/";Object principal = SecurityContextHolder

2015-02-26 10:58:00 709

转载 js检测浏览器版本方法

function check(){        var browser=navigator.appName        var b_version=navigator.appVersion        var version=b_version.split(";");        var trim_Version=version[1].replace(/[ ]/g,"");

2015-02-23 19:37:55 455

转载 一个懒得程序员才是一个好的程序员

今天在csdn上看到一篇文章,觉得不错,但是不能转载到我csdn的博客,所以只能复制过来(原址我不小心丢了,原作者sorry啊)以下引用正文:我之所以要用聪明和懒惰来形容高效的程序员,原因有以下几点:聪明是因为能找出问题的正解懒惰是因为不愿写多余的代码(即不会长时间地坐在电脑前)好的软件开发过程应该是懒惰的软件开发,亦称耐心开发,原因是开发人

2015-02-05 10:27:04 585

原创 关于jsp引入js的一个问题

一般认为:一个js文件被引入了jsp文件,就可以共用jsp文件中的东西,但是今天遇到了一个特例。问题描述:String yw_guid = request.getParameter("yw_guid");这是前台通过Java代码获取到的yw_guid,我直接用在js中,提示报错myGrid.load("/service/rest/xfjbrw/getWillMergeCas

2015-02-03 16:53:16 903

原创 关于SQL的不等于表示

题目:当A=1时并且b不等于2也不能等于3的情况,请用and或or写出来解:(1)、select * from table1 where A=1 and b not in(2,3)(2)、select * from table1 where A=1 and b3select * from table1 where A=1 and b!=2 and b!=3——(

2015-02-01 17:26:29 5308

原创 关于SQL模糊查询

今天在操作数据库时遇到了两个问题1、select * from table1 t  where upper(t.name||t.age)  like upper('%%')——引号与百分号之间不能留空,不然是搜索不出来的,原因是:存在了空字符串2、在给数据库添加字段时,要用到default值,如果是英文那都可以,但是碰到中文则会报错——ora 00948——原因:要放在‘’里面

2015-01-20 09:25:36 693

web office插件

weboffice 在线使用office

2015-09-24

spring mvc 登陆验证

最简单的Spring MVC 架构的登陆验证系统。

2015-07-14

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除